Sensitive data exposure via cleartext memory storage
Published Jul 10, 2025 · Updated Jul 11, 2025
Cleartext storage in Emerson ValveLink products before 14.0 allows local users to access sensitive information from memory. The products retain sensitive data unencrypted in a memory resource that can cross a protection boundary, but Emerson and CISA do not identify the resource, data, or read primitive. Exploitation requires local execution in another control sphere; the published record bounds the effect to confidentiality and integrity, with no service interruption.
